Aminé drops 'Limbo' deluxe version and reveals new collaborators, Internet lauds 'super underrated' artist

Aminé has just dropped the deluxe version of his critically-acclaimed studio album 'Limbo' around midnight on December 4. The deluxe version adds seven new tracks and features guest appearances from Saba, Toosii, Valee, Unknown Mortal Orchestra and more. Taking to his social media, the Portland rapper wrote, "Since you couldn’t get enough the first time 🎾 LIMBO DELUXE OUT NOW," on Instagram, adding a question for fans, "favorite joint off first listen? no running!!!!" The announcements on both his Instagram and Twitter come with a shirtless pic of the rapper with 'RIP CITY' tattooed on his back, a pic of the tracklist, and a pic of credits.
The credits reveal that Aminé and Pasqué were executive producers on the new version, while names such as Ambezza, Nami, Mac Wetha, and more helmed the production. Check out the announcement below.

The original version of 'Limbo' marked the second studio album by Aminé and was released on August 7, 2020. Upon its initial release, the album was attributed as the rapper's biggest project to date and saw significant commercial success. It debuted at No. 16 on the US Billboard 200 chart, earning 26,000 album-equivalent units in its first week.
Additionally, Aminé also took to the stage on 'Jimmy Kimmel Live!' in September to perform 'Limbo' songs such as 'Woodlawn' and the opening track 'Burden' while floating atop a real hot air balloon. The LP also saw Aminé paying tribute Kobe Bryant on 'Kobe' and to some of the Black people who were killed by police this past summer, such as Breonna Taylor, Mike Brown, George Floyd, and more.
